| Structure of modules induced from simple modules with minimal annihilator We study the structure of generalized Verma modules over a
semi-simple complex finite-dimensional Lie algebra, which are
induced from simple modules over a parabolic subalgebra. We consider
the case when the annihilator of the starting simple module is a
minimal primitive ideal if we restrict this module to the Levi factor of
the parabolic subalgebra. We show that these modules correspond to
proper standard modules in some parabolic generalization of the
Bernstein-Gelfand-Gelfand category $\Oo$ and prove that the blocks of
this parabolic category are equivalent to certain blocks of the
category of Harish-Chandra bimodules. From this we derive, in
particular, an irreducibility criterion for generalized Verma modules.
We also compute the composition multiplicities of those simple
subquotients, which correspond to the induction from simple modules
whose annihilators are minimal primitive ideals.
